Handmade Candle and Soap Making

Candle and soap making is one of the most approachable home industries. With a modest investment in molds, fragrances, essential oils, and wax or soap base, you can launch your own brand. Moreover, these products have a consistent market throughout the year—especially during festivals, weddings, and gifting seasons.

Artisanal soaps made from herbs, activated charcoal, or goat milk attract health-conscious consumers. Similarly, scented or decorative candles are in demand for home decor and meditation. With creative packaging and online marketing, this simple business can turn into one of the most profitable small cottage home industries.

Pickles, Sauces, and Homemade Food Items

If you have traditional culinary skills, converting your kitchen into a food production unit can be highly rewarding. From regional pickles and spice blends to chutneys, papads, and ready-to-cook mixes, homemade food items have strong local and international demand.

By using safe packaging, FSSAI registration, and food-grade hygiene standards, your brand can earn customer trust. Moreover, many NRIs and city dwellers crave authentic homemade Indian flavors—making this a lucrative export-friendly venture. As a result, food preparation tops the list of small-scale industries with high potential and low initial costs.

Tailoring, Embroidery, and Boutique Clothing

For those skilled in stitching or design, starting a home-based tailoring unit or boutique is a profitable idea. Whether it’s school uniforms, daily wear, or custom designer clothing, you can build a loyal clientele locally or sell online.

Furthermore, embroidery, patchwork, and handloom products are sought after in the ethnic and eco-fashion segments. Partnering with local fabric suppliers and adding finishing services like fall-pico, alterations, and blouse stitching can add to your revenue. Given the low operational cost and high demand, fashion-based ventures remain sustainable profitable small cottage home industries.

Paper Bag and Eco-Packaging Production

With growing environmental awareness and a ban on plastic in many areas, eco-packaging is a booming sector. Starting a small unit for paper bags, cloth pouches, or biodegradable wraps not only supports sustainability but also attracts bulk buyers like retailers, cafes, and event managers.

You can operate basic paper-bag-making machines or even handcraft them for niche clientele. Moreover, branded packaging is a premium service you can offer to home bakers, boutique owners, and gifting companies. Therefore, this industry provides both income and impact—making it an excellent home-based venture.

Incense Sticks and Puja Item Manufacturing

India’s spiritual market offers steady demand for agarbattis (incense sticks), dhoop, and puja-related items. Making these products at home involves simple mixing, rolling, and drying processes. Natural variants using sandalwood, rose, or lavender oils are especially popular.

Additionally, making eco-friendly cow dung diyas, cotton wicks, or camphor tablets can enhance your product line. Since religious items have year-round demand and require little marketing, they serve as a perfect entry point into small cottage industries. Moreover, with smart branding, you can sell both offline and online with good profit margins.

Bamboo and Jute Craft Products

India has a rich tradition of eco-crafts made from bamboo, jute, and cane. These materials are lightweight, biodegradable, and have growing export demand. You can create items like planters, bags, mats, decor items, and stationery with minimal tools and a strong aesthetic.

Furthermore, working with local artisans or self-help groups adds value and supports community development. With proper quality control and appealing designs, you can build a premium brand and even enter global handicraft exhibitions. In short, bamboo and jute crafts are among the best profitable small cottage home industries in rural regions.

Organic and Herbal Beauty Products

Another fast-growing category is homemade herbal and cosmetic products. From herbal face packs, lip balms, and natural oils to organic shampoos, customers are shifting towards chemical-free self-care solutions.

This business requires basic knowledge of formulation, packaging, and skin safety guidelines. Fortunately, many online and offline courses are available to help you get started. Moreover, using Ayurvedic ingredients, floral extracts, or local herbs gives your brand a unique edge.

With attractive branding and social media marketing, your beauty line can generate loyal buyers. As more consumers look for clean beauty, this industry offers a high-margin, sustainable model.

Toy Making and Home Decor Items

Toy making, especially eco-friendly or educational toys, is a rewarding business with a social impact. You can use cloth, wood, cardboard, or non-toxic colors to create puzzles, soft toys, or sensory kits. Parents today are more conscious about safe and developmental toys for their children.

Likewise, home decor—like wall hangings, table runners, and festive decor—can be made from recycled fabrics or scrap materials. These creative, low-cost products appeal to middle-class homes and gift buyers alike. If you’re artistic and resourceful, this category can become a fulfilling and profitable small cottage home industry.

Dairy and Animal-Based Small Units

If you live in a village or semi-urban area, animal husbandry businesses like dairy farming, goat farming, or poultry can be profitable. These units require proper hygiene, small infrastructure, and veterinary care—but the returns are steady.

You can process milk into paneer, curd, or ghee, or sell organic eggs directly to households and small shops. Moreover, manure and waste from livestock can be used for vermicompost, adding another income source. Hence, animal-based cottage industries remain an age-old yet reliable rural enterprise.

Repair Services and Utility Products

Offering services such as mobile repair, bike servicing, or electric motor rewinding can be set up at home with limited space. These services are in regular demand and generate fast income.

Additionally, manufacturing items like broomsticks, mosquito coils, or LED bulb assembly caters to everyday household needs. These products are sold frequently and offer stable margins with volume sales.

With just a few tools, training, and dedication, utility-focused businesses become dependable profitable small cottage home industries even in smaller towns or rural markets.

Conclusion

To wrap up, profitable small cottage home industries provide a powerful opportunity for self-employment, financial independence, and community growth. These businesses require low investment, rely on skill-based work, and can scale steadily with demand. From handmade goods and food products to repair services and organic wellness items, the diversity of options ensures that every entrepreneur can find their niche.

Moreover, government schemes like PMEGP, Mudra Loan, and Start-Up India provide funding and training support for cottage entrepreneurs.
